Fished Beaver Tailwaters yesterday with pretty good results. Arrived at Parker Bottoms around sunrise and started catching fish right away. Caught a hand full of small rainbows all with excellent color. Managed to catch one good brown. Decided to fish down at the HWY 62 bridge. Caught a few small rainbows in the deeper holes.The sun came out and the fishing slowed down. The river was in good shape other than the rock snot.

Just down stream from Russ's place it gets too deep to wade, and a kayak would work awesome to float through that stretch.The whole river is fishing good, so other than dragging in a few spots any section you choose to float should be good. I've been using two flies, green zudbubbler and a big black foam popper with excellent results.
Blacks as in largemouth bass. For some reason the blacks eat alot better in the afternoons, I guess due to the warmer water. The few that I caught were smaller and not worth a pic.
Decided to do an early morning trip. With the cooler temps I really didn't know what to expect. Well the topwater bite was still very good and the fish were hungry. The water is very low and the moss is starting to get thick and nasty. Caught around 25 fish total, mostly smallies with a few blacks.
